Obituary for DeWayne E. “Wino” Polacek Dewayne E. “Wino” Polacek, 58, of Red Bud, Illinois, died August 29th, 2018, at his home. He was born April 11th, 1960, in Red Bud, Illinois. He is survived by his wife of almost 39 years, Lynette Polacek, nee Banks. They were married on September 8th, 1979. He is also survived by his father and step-mother, Robert B. Polacek and Polly Ann (Mack) Polacek; his siblings, Donald (Mary Lou) Polacek, Larry (Lori) Polacek, Keith Polacek, Angela ( Kenneth Kettler) Polacek, Teresa Witt, Christine (Johnny) Pfeffer, Floyd (Susan) Nottmeier, Michelle Auger, and Melissa (Brad) Duren; his sister-in-law, Delaine (Larry Traituer) Banks; an aunt, an uncle, nieces, nephews, cousins, great nieces, great nephews, and friends. DeWayne was preceded in death by his mother and step-father, Patsy Jean Nottmeier, nee Pickering, and Leland Nottmeier; his sister, Linda D. Davis, and his brother, Edward A. Polacek; his mother-in-law and father-in-law, Rose F. Banks, nee Meyer and Donald J. Banks. DeWayne was in the Waterloo High School class of 1978. He previously worked for St. Clement’s Hospital, H.B. Russell Trucking, Warrior Building Products, and had owned Wino’s Tavern. DeWayne’s wish was to be cremated.
